The exhibition of books and illustrations "Loving, Nice, Kind", dedicated to Mother’s Day (14 October), has been organized in the Library (3rd floor, circular corridor) from October 12 to November 10.


Destiny of every person is inconceivable without mother’s name – the symbol of tenderness and warmth. Mother’s love brings forth in us kindness and will to improve life.

Mother’s Day is celebrated in different countries on various days.

In Belarus it coincides with the Orthodox holiday Protection of the Blessed Virgin Mary and is celebrated on October 14.

Mother’s Day helps us understand the significance of the woman’s purpose of giving birth and upbringing of children, the great role of preserving and strengthening of spiritual values, moral ideals. Mother’s support and positive life guides of children are the basis that strengthens the prestige of the family, the spiritual renewal of the society.

The exhibition presents over 200 modern publications concerning the most important topics: parenting, healthy lifestyle, proper nutrition, preservation of family traditions, and creation of comfort at home.

A separate section of the exhibition "Successful Woman-Mother" is devoted to those mothers who managed to achieve success and career growth, and to successfully combine parenting and work.

The exposition offers a rich illustrative material and is interesting for a wide range of readers, especially for young mothers, who will get a lot of useful tips and recommendations.
